CPLD (Complex Programmable Logic Device) is a kind of digital integrated circuit that users can construct their own logic functions according to specific needs. The core is to flexibly change the circuit function through the programming method of the internal memory to meet the diversified design needs. It combines the advantages of a simple programmable logic array (PLA) and a complex gate array (GA). Compared with traditional non-programmable logic chips, CPLD allows users to configure their internal logic circuits through software programming to achieve different digital logic functions.
Application
CPLD (Complex Programmable Logic Device) has a wide range of applications, covering almost all occasions that require small and medium-sized digital logic circuit design. In the field of network communication, CPLD is often used for global timing allocation, data format conversion and rate adaptation, which effectively improves the performance and efficiency of communication equipment. In industrial automation, it plays an important role in logic control and planning, such as the realization of startup state machine, error correction code generator, etc., which provides a solid guarantee for the stable operation of the production line. In addition, CPLD also plays an irreplaceable role in the fields of automotive electronics, CNC machine tools, instruments and aerospace measurement and control equipment.

What is 7408 IC Meaning? The 7408 IC is a quad 2input AND gate. It contains four independent AND gates, each with two inputs. This IC is a part of the 7400 series of digital logic ICs, which are widely used in various digital circuits.

What is the 7404 IC? The 7404 IC, commonly known as SN7404 hex inverter, it is a hex inverter integrated circuit commonly used in digital electronics. As a member of the 7400 series of integrated circuits, it plays a critical role in various logic gate designs. The 7404 IC is a hex inverter, meaning it contains six individual inverter gates. In digital logic, an inverter, or NOT gate, is a fundamental building block that outputs the opposite logic level to its input.
